Replied by LongStride on topic 1978 Honda xl250s Rocker arm pins

The pin should be threaded, screw in the proper size bolt and pull them out, a slide hammer may be required to pop them out , make sure there is not something holding it in, many use the head bolt to keep them in, some have a keeper
